Bio: 

Jennifer (Jenna) McGuiggan co-authored Mister Rogers' Neighborhood: A Visual History (Clarkson Potter, 2019). Her work has appeared in The Orison Anthology, The Rappahannock Review, New World Writing, online for Prairie Schooner and Brevity, and elsewhere. She is a Best of the Net nominee and a finalist in contests from Hunger Mountain, Prime Number Magazine, and The Orison Anthology. She recevied her MFA from Vermont College of Fine Arts and teaches for the Creative Nonfiction Foundation. Jenna is writing a book of essays that explore longing and belonging, from where we live to what we believe. Visit her online at www.thewordcellar.com [2].
